Tightness in Forehead After Reduction Rhinoplasty?

Hi, I had a reduction rhinoplasty 16 months ago. 50% of my nose was removed in my opinion (more than I expected). The "feeling" of this has left me with a nose that makes me tighten up my forehead chronically. I am currently getting botox/dysport injections and taking klonopin(for muscle relaxant effect). These things help but my question is: will this ever go away as I get used to it? or should I have a augment revision rhinoplasty? any advice is appreciated more than you can imagine.

1 Doctor Answer | Asked by noseman
+1

Tightness in forehead after rhinoplasty

This would certainly be an unusual complaint after rhinoplasty. I would not get an augmentation rhinoplasty in hopes that this would reduce forehead tightness. If anything, this would make the feeling of tightness worse. In your instance, you definitely need to return to your plastic surgeon to discuss these issues. If nothing else, he or she can provide you with some reassurance. more
